Burkina Faso, Mali, others deploy warplanes to Niger Republic to prepare for war with ECOWAS

 


Burkina Faso and Mali have reportedly deployed warplanes to the Niger Republic following the Economic Community of West Africa's possible armed intervention to restore democracy in the West African country. Niger's state television reported joint efforts by Mali and Burkina Faso in support of Niger and the deployment of warplanes within Niger’s borders on Friday, August 18.

Nigeria is better being led by Tinubu with a track record - Dr Abdullahi Umar Ganduje, APC National Chairman


 The National Chairman of the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C), Dr Abdullahi Umar Ganduje, has said that Nigeria is too big to be led by  someone ‘’from the blues'' who has no success track record as President Bola Tinubu. 

Ganduje who became the 6th chairman of the ruling party on August 3, stated this while speaking at a political meeting at the national secretariat in Abuja on Thursday, August 17. He argued that President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has the wherewithal to administer the country.

President Tinubu departs Nigeria for ECOWAS Summit in Guinea-Bissau

 


President Bola Ahmed Tinubu departs Abuja for Guinea-Bissau on to attend the 63rd Ordinary Session of the Authority of Heads of State and Government of the Economic Community of West African States (ECOWAS), in Bissau, capital of the Republic of Guinea-Bissau.

Disregard the rumors of petrol increasing to N700 per liter - IPMAN Chairman


In an interview with News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) in Ibadan on 30th June, the Chairman of IPMAN South-west Zone, Dele Tajudeen denied reports claiming members of its association have concluded plans to increase petrol price to N700 per liter in some parts of the country.  

While asking Nigerians not to engage in panic buying and disregard the rumors, Tajudeen said: “I want to disabuse the mind of the people that they should not panic about it, there is no cause for alarm, we are in control, and there is nothing like that. Police patrol team attack leaves one policeman dead and another in critical condition

One police officer has been killed and another one lying critically ill in the hospital after unknown gunmen attacked a Police patrol team at Ukacha junction Neni, Anaocha LGA in Anambra state today March 18.

A statement released by the spokesperson of the state police command, DSP Ikenga Tochukwu, says the hoodlums numbering over twenty with three Sienna buses and motorcycles engaged the police in a gun-duel which lasted for over 30mins before reinforcements from the State headquarters forcing the hoodlums to escape.

Tochukwu said two police operatives sustained gunshot injuries and were rushed to the hospital for medical attention where one was confirmed dead by a medical doctor.

He said the state Commissioner of police, CP MB Kuryas, visited the scene for an on-the-spot assessment. He said an investigation is ongoing and effort is being intensified in order to unravel perpetrators of the heinous act and bring them to book.
